A.M. Best Affirms Credit Ratings of Houston Casualty Group Members and Affiliates

The P/C companies have recorded very strong operating performance over extended time periods and across insurance cycles, led by their consistently profitable underwriting performance and complemented by investment returns that exceed industry results. The retained earnings, coupled with conservative operating leverage and favorable loss development trends, provide support to balance sheet capacity. The ratings also recognize the group’s position as a specialty market leader that is exceptionally well-diversified by jurisdiction, product line and segment. Upward movement in the ratings may occur with advancements in line of business diversification.
Downward movement in the ratings could result from deterioration in underwriting results, adverse loss reserve development trends, a decline in capitalization or eroding premium levels.
